Ingredients

Here’s what you need to make your Pork Chops with Lime Butter and Mexican Rice Casserole shine:

For the Pork Chops:

  • 4 bone-in pork chops, about 1 inch thick
  • Salt and black pepper, to taste
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 4 tablespoons butter
  • Zest and juice of 1 lime
  • 1 clove gar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on honey (optional, for a sweet twist)

For the Mexican Rice Casserole:

  • 1 cup long-grain white rice
  • 2 cups chicken broth
  • 1 can (10 ounces) diced tomatoes with green chilies
  • 1 medium onion, chopped
  • 1 bell pepper, any color,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on ground cumin
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1 cup frozen corn
  • 1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ar or Mexican blend)

Instructions

For the Pork Chops:

  1. Start by seasoning the pork chops with salt and pepper on both sides.
  2.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. When hot, add the pork chops and cook for about 5 minutes per side, or until they reach an internal temperature of 145°F.
  3. In a small sa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the garlic and cook until fragrant, about 1 minute. Remove from heat and stir in the lime zest, lime juice, and honey, if using. Drizzle this lime butter over the cooked pork chops.

For the Mexican Rice Casserole: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F.
  2. In a large skillet, sauté the onion and bell pepper with a bit of oil until soft. Add the garlic, cumin, chili powder, and salt; cook for another minute until fragrant.
  3. Add the rice, chicken broth, and diced tomatoes with their juices to the skillet. Bring to a simmer, then cover and reduce heat. Let it cook for about 18 minutes, or until the rice is tender.
  4. Stir in the corn and half of the cheese, then top with the remaining cheese. Bake in the preheated oven for 15 to 20 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and golden.

Serving Suggestions

To make this meal truly special, serve your Pork Chops with Lime Butter alongside the warm Mexican Rice Casserole. Garnish with fresh cilantro or slices of avocado for an added layer of flavor and freshness. Pour a glass of your favorite chilled rosé to complement the richness of the lime and the heat of the spices.
